The Ecommerce Merchandiser is an integral part of Big Ass Fans and focuses on optimizing the presentation and performance of products in our online store to maximize sales and improve the overall customer shopping experience (B2B and B2C).
 
Imagine having the power to directly influence every customer's experience on our website. As our Ecommerce Merchandiser, you will own the strategic presentation and optimization of our products, making critical data-driven decisions with significant autonomy. Reporting to the Senior Manager, Web Operations, you'll be at the forefront of building a world-class digital journey that reflects our brand's high standards and fuels growth across our B2B and B2C customer base.

Responsibilities

  • Analyze sales, customer behavior, and product performance data to identify trends and opportunities.
  • Use analytics tools to generate weekly reports and insights for leadership.
  • Mon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) such as website/store traffic, conversion rates, average order value (AOV), and cart abandonment rates (B2B and B2C) each week.
  • Ensure that products are properly categorized and easy to navigate for customers, adhering to UX best practices.
  • Partner with product teams to define and adjust product assortments based on performance and customer preferences.
  • Plan and execute promotional strategies such as discounts, flash sales, or seasonal offers, and monitor their impact on sales and customer engagement.
  • Ensure that products are presented attractively on the website, with high-quality images, detailed descriptions, and SEO-optimized content to effectively highlight their features.
  • Regularly identify and suggest website improvements to drive continuous improvement.
  • Optimize product placement on key landing pages, including category pages, our homepage, and search results.
  • Regularly conduct A/B tests on various store elements (e.g., product images, page layouts, or call-to-action buttons) to identify opportunities for improvement.
  • Work closely with marketing, operations, and product teams to align merchandising strategies with overall business goals.
  • Share insights and collaborate on campaigns, product launches, and other initiatives.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Merchandising, Marketing, Analytics, or a related field.  
  • 2-3 years of experience in Ecommerce Merchandising, Ecommerce Reporting/Analysis, Merchandise Planner, or similar.  
  • Demonstrated experience managing an ecommerce storefront using Adobe Commerce, Shopify, or other prominent platforms. 
  • Proven track record of performing data analysis and performance tracking on KPIs such as conversion rates and cart abandonment rates with Google Analytics, Adobe Analytics, Contentsquare, or similar tools. 
  • Experience using Optimizely, Adobe Target, or comparable platforms to ideate and execute A/B tests. 
  • Excellent communication skills for collaborating across departments and presenting data-driven insights. 
  • Ability to manage cross-functional projects while navigating ambiguity, ensuring that merchandising strategies align with marketing campaigns and overall business goals. 
  • Ability to quickly adapt to new technologies, trends, or shifting business priorities in the fast-evolving ecommerce landscape. 
  • Ability to be resourceful; be inventive and adaptable in the face of adversity.
